Malindi Golf & Country Club: A Golf Legend
Established in 1962, Malindi Golf and Country Club is a dashing 9-hole course measuring 6,000 yards for men and 5,200 yards for women; with a par of 70 for both. The course itself meanders through a series of hulking dunes with 6 par-threes and 4 par-fives along its excellently contoured greens, making it both exciting and challenging. Known for its scenic beauty and relaxed atmosphere, Malindi Golf Club provides a unique golfing experience in an exotic location
The 9-hole course features a number of iconic holes and with separate tees and some additional greens on the second nine and certainly has the feel of a full 18-hole golf course. Other amenities include, a 250 ms driving range, practice putting greens and bunker, a tennis court, and a a pro-shop offering golfing equipment, apparel, and accessories for purchase. The clubhouse provides amenities such as a bar, restaurant, and lounge areas, where members and guests can socialize.
Malindi Golf & Country Club has a generous admission policy that includes; full member ship, junior membership, temporary membership and daily membership. Non-members are welcome to play, with green fees applicable. It’s advisable to book tee times in advance. There are good accommodation options nearby like the Kijani Paradise and Ocean Beach Resort & Spa. Malindi Golf & Country Club is located 3 km north of Malindi via B8 Malindi-Lamu Road and Golf Course Drive.

What’s The Lay Of The Land In C.05?
Kilifi can be split into three zones – the narrow coastal plain, varying in width from 3 kms to 20 km; few coastal hills lying below 30 ms asl, and the Nyika Plateau rising from 100ms to 340 ms asl.

What’s The Air Like In Kilifi?
For the greater part of the year, the climate along the coastal plain is pleasurable, though humid. Temperature ranges between 21C and 30C along the coast, and between 30C and 34C further inland.
